Balls of Steel
Episode 7 (1x7)
Air date: Sep 30, 2005
The Annoying Devil gets his message across in a very public way and Olivia Lee gets her own message across to Big Ron Atkinson at a charity golf tournament.
- Premiered: Aug 2005
- Episodes: 19
- Followers: 21